I will buy the ADC216, but I'm not sure if there is a extra probe needed to detect spectrum. If does, what type of probe is available?

There is no special probe required for the spectrum analyser.

The unit can measure bipolar voltage ±20 volts, you will need a x1/x10 probe if you are going above this voltage or an x10/x100 isolating probe if you intend to measure voltage above the low voltage directive (42.4V Peak, 30V RMS, 60V DC).
